CV Example Work Experience for an Industrial Production Manager

  • Overseeing the manufacturing process to ensure that production targets are achieved, and quality standards are met.
  • Managing the staff and resource allocation, delegating tasks, and providing regular training, coaching and performance feedback.
  • Monitoring the production data and analysing the results to identify areas for improvement, increase efficiency and reduce costs.
  • Ensuring that all production processes conform to safety regulations, environmental guidelines and quality control standards.
  • Coordinating with other departments to optimise production, logistics, and supply chain management in line with customer requirements.
  • Maintaining inventory levels, ordering materials and equipment when necessary.
  • Creating and presenting reports to senior management, highlighting production performance, improvements, and costs.
  • Staying up to date with technological advancements, industry trends and regulatory requirements.

Industrial Production Manager Sample Resume Format

This Industrial Production Manager resume sample format will allow you to create a concise CV that includes all the elements a hiring manager will expect to see when you apply for Industrial Production Manager jobs. Your work experience and education should be added in reverse chronological format, with the most recent employer and qualification appearing first. If you have little work experience, we recommend changing the order of our Industrial Production Manager resume sample/cv sample, so your education is listed before your work experience. If you have no work experience, consider adapting the resume sample, where an Essential Skills section replaces the Previous Employers section.
